> Sorry for bothering you, I found a strange bug in "intel_vbtn" kernel
> module which makes the keyboard non-responding.
> Reproducible 100% starting from kernel 5.4.0-45 and till 5.8.0-20.
> Everything works fine on 5.4.0-42 or on Windows 10
> 
> As a workaround I blacklisted the intel_vbtn module and everything works
> fine. Seems like it somehow relative to tablet mode detection patch.
> 
> I did research and found out that this bug is affecting Acer Aspire E5-511G
> laptops and some HP model(s).
> Here it is: https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/linux/+bug/1894017
